From a licensed US pharmacy to your door.
Your medication is dispensed by a US pharmacy licensed in Michigan and shipped overnight, refrigerated (cold-chain), straight to your door. Here's what stands behind every shipment.
Licensed US pharmacy
Your prescription is filled individually for you by a state-licensed US pharmacy, as permitted under Section 503A of the feder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act.
Accredited, independently scrutinized
Our pharmacy holds PCAB accreditation (Pharmacy Compounding Accreditation Board) — a voluntary standard requiring product testing, staff training, and quality practices beyond state minimums.
Every batch independently tested
Every batch of injectable medication is tested by an independent, accredited US laboratory for sterility and endotoxins, and we keep the Certificates of Analysis (COAs) on file.
